Brynn Whitfield revealed what led her to quit Real Housewives of New York, claimed she hoped they would “fire” her or “cancel the show,” and shared the “sign” that confirmed her decision.

On last season’s finale, castmates questioned if Brynn really told Ubah Hassan about a past sexual assault. Many of the talks were had behind Brynn’s back. Brynn, however, didn’t watch the episode until the morning of the reunion taping.

On her Please See Below podcast, Brynn was asked about having to see the finale on the day of the reunion.

“This is my body, and this is something that I’m still dealing with and that’s still very much on my mind — it’s affecting me and my life and the things I want,” said Brynn as she began to shed tears. “Multiple times I canceled confessionals or I would say … ‘Not today, we’re not talking about it.’”

Her best friend Richie then expressed, “But I also know you, and you can be avoidant, which is a normal tactic. This all led to you leaving [the show].”

“Yeah,” Brynn agreed. “I knew I was going to do it. I decided at the reunion that I wasn’t going to [come back]. I was like ‘This is too much’ … My brother and my therapist were like, ‘We’re not allowing you.’”

But Brynn shared that she debated it in her head, and she considered filming as a ‘friend,’ à la Kathy Hilton. The star suggested that she was offered a spot to return next season after they “just added a couple more people.”

“I was hoping that they would either fire me, or I was hoping they would cancel the show,” she explained. “And then I saw — we were actually filming the pod — and Paige [DeSorbo] announced her [exit from Summer House]. And I read her thing and I got a little peanut butter and jealous. I was like, ‘I want that.’”

According to Brynn, she also reached a milestone with her new dating app, and she considered it a “sign.”
